J&K Police in Shopian Attach Immovable Property Acquired Through Proceeds of Drug Trafficking
FacebookTwitterWhatsapp

Shopian, Apr 7 (JKNS): As part of its continued crackdown on narcotics-related activities, Shopian Police have attached an immovable property valued at ₹1,43,90,000/- belonging to Mohd. Ayoub Malik resident of Trenz Imamsahib Shopian.

The property measuring 10 kanals falling under Khewat Nos. 1298 & 612 was identified as having been acquired through proceeds generated from the illegal trade of drugs and narcotics.

Accordingly, the said property has been attached in connection with FIR No. 36/2023 of Police Station Imamsahib.

The attachment proceedings were carried out in the presence of duly constituted police team, Executive Magistrate, Lambardar and Chowkidar, ensuring full compliance with all legal procedures and maintaining transparency.

Shopian Police reiterates its firm commitment to eradicating the menace of drugs by targeting both offenders and the financial assets generated through illicit activities.

The general public is urged to come forward with any information regarding drug trafficking or related activities. (JKNS)
